RePromptt makes AI tools like ChatGPT, Grok, Gemini, and Copilot actually useful for seniors and complete beginners. Speak or type your everyday question—"easy chicken dinner tonight?" or "help me write a fun dating profile"—and RePromptt instantly turns it into a clear, effective prompt that gets accurate, helpful responses. Every rewritten prompt includes a short, friendly explanation so you learn why it worked better, building confidence one prompt at a time.

Hey Product Hunt crew! What inspired me to build RePromptt was watching my own family struggle with AI. My grandmother (84) and my 11-year-old nephew both wanted to use ChatGPT, but they kept getting frustrated with bad or confusing answers because their questions were too casual or vague. I realized most people—especially seniors—don’t need to become prompt engineers; they just need a simple way to ask better questions so AI actually helps them in real life. The problem I’m trying to solve is the "AI age divide": seniors are curious (62% are interested!), but adoption is low because the tools feel intimidating or overwhelming. RePromptt fixes that by being the gentle first step—speak or type your everyday question, get a rewritten prompt that works, plus a quick explanation so you learn without even trying. The approach started super simple: I built a basic voice-to-prompt prototype for my family. Watching them light up when they got useful answers (instead of nonsense) was the moment I knew this needed to exist for more people. The process evolved from "make it work for grandma" to "make it learnable and future-ready"—adding educational feedback, community features, and plans for integrations with AI care tools, health trackers, and assistive devices so it becomes a daily companion for independent living.
